Apple TV, playback is interrupted by ipad launching Simpsons tapped out game

Whenever the Apple TV3 is running and my wife starts Simpsons tapped out on her ipad3, the playback is stopped and the Apple TV returns to the main screen. This happens regardless of the Apple TV running Netflix, remote audio files from our home server, or playing music from my own ipad mini. What does happen however is that any alerts (news, or push updates) to my wife's ipad are played loudly on the stereo which is connected to the Apple TV with an optical cable. Is this an Apple TV issue, an ipad issue, or a Simpsons Game issue. And how might it be fixed or circumvented?

 

If I restart playing what was playing everything will continue as normal even while the Simpsons game is played. This only happens when the Simpsons game is started...
